Private flight safety guidelines are primarily governed by a couple of oversight frameworks: Part 135 and Regulation 121. Part 135 applies to personal flights, which encompass a broad variety of activities, including on-demand services that serve single passengers. This regulation mandates stringent requirements related to aviator qualifications, plane upkeep, and operational practices. On the flip side, Part 121 governs regular commercial flights, such as public airlines, and enforces even stricter measures due to the larger number of clients and longer flights involved. Understanding these distinctions is crucial for those flying looking to prioritize security in their private flying journeys.

Traveling internationally into Boca Raton, notably through the adjacent Palm Beach International Airport, involves certain customs and immigration protocols. Travelers on chartered flights benefit from streamlined procedures designed to allow for a quicker entry into the U.S.. Upon landing, passengers typically step off directly onto the tarmac, and customs officials are stationed for their arrival, allowing for a quick and efficient transition through the customs process.
One of the benefits of private chartered flights is the ability to utilize designated customs facilities for international arrivals. These facilities are designed to handle chartered flights, offering a more privacy-oriented experience compared to commercial terminals. Passengers will need to provide valid travel documents, including passports and any necessary visas, while their luggage is checked for customs compliance. The aim is to lessen wait times and improve the overall travel experience.
It is advisable to coordinate with the charter service to confirm all customs and immigration paperwork is handled in advance. This preparation helps to reduce delays and ensures a smooth arrival. The cost of private jet chartering can vary considerably based on a variety of elements, including aircraft type, distance traveled, and specific routes. Most cost models are based on hourly rates, which can vary according to high travel seasons and demand for specific routes. Understanding these factors is essential for those seeking the most affordable solution for their travel needs. Different types of jets, such as small jets, medium jets, and large jets, have unique pricing structures that reflect their size and operational costs.
In also to per-hour rates, travelers can opt between prepaid flight cards or flexible charters. Jet cards often demand initial purchases and offer specific benefits like set rates and guaranteed access, appealing to frequent travelers. Flexible charters, on the contrary, allow for more freedom without extended commitments. Each model has its benefits, and the best option will depend on individual travel habits, budget, and the frequency of travel.
